Strategic Planning In Nonprofits By Merle Powers

overall review score: 4.2
score is between 0 and 5
Strategic Planning in Nonprofits by Merle Powers is a comprehensive guide that addresses the unique challenges and opportunities faced by nonprofit organizations in crafting effective strategic plans. The book emphasizes aligning mission, vision, and values with organizational goals to enhance impact, sustainability, and community service. It provides practical frameworks, case studies, and step-by-step processes tailored specifically for nonprofits seeking to strengthen their strategic direction.
